For over 65 years since its building in 1959 by Don Primo, the mini golf course in Caseville, has stood as a cherished local icon. In 1960, ownership passed to Oliver Nelson and William Angelucie through a franchise agreement. In 1969, Ray and Jean Starkweather acquired the business, and their son, Jim Starkweather, dedicated 80-90 hours a week managing the course, supported by his parents on weekends. In 1971, on the adjacent property, Ray and Jean opened the Dairy Inn Restaurant, which played a special role in their son Jim's life as it was where he met his future wife, Joyce Murdoch. The Starkweathers expanded their offerings by introducing batting cages in 1973 and acquiring the Giant Slide from Ray Clancy. Over the years, they enhanced the facility with such additions as Bankshot Basketball in 1988, Bumper Boats in 1993, and Water Wars in 1994, leading to a rebranding as Putt-Putt Golf and Games.
Ownership changed in 2011, and over the next few years all aspects of the various businesses were combined to form "Key North Family Fun Center, LLC." For the summer of 2016, a brand-new Go Kart Track was added; at the time, it was the only track in Michigan to have a bridge. In the summer of 2020, plans for a new Adventure Golf to open the following season were unveiled. Unfortunately, insurance carriers refused to cover the Big Slide, and it had to be removed. The business faced a challenging period during the Covid-19 pandemic, operating at diminished capacity for nearly four years with constant construction delays due to material shortages and the supply chain crisis.
A new chapter began on the 30th of June in 2023 with the grand opening of Adventure Golf, breathing fresh life into the establishment.
Ahead of the 2024 reopening, significant upgrades were made, including new technology such as TV menu boards, a customer-friendly POS system, an enhanced sound system, a revamped food and beverage menu featuring Ashby's Super Premium Ice Cream and Dannon YoCream frozen yogurt, an extensive toppings bar, and brand new batting cages. Today, under the dedicated ownership of Charlotte Braun, this beloved destination continues to captivate vacationers, passers-by, and local residents alike.
